复杂环境下八角高楼的爆破拆除BLASTING DEMOLITION OF AN EIGHT-ANGLE HIGH BUILDING UNDER COMPLEX ENVIRONMENTS

摘要(Abstract):
介绍了复杂环境下爆破拆除一栋八角高楼的工程实例。通过增大爆破切口高度及采用单向折叠定向爆破的方式,有效地控制了大楼的倒塌范围;通过采用半秒差分段延时起爆技术、合理控制炸药单耗、开挖减振沟等措施,显著地降低了爆破振动和塌落振动;并阐述了炮孔布置、单孔装药量等爆破参数和安全防护措施,以及爆破振动的监测结果;为此类高楼的爆破拆除积累了经验。
The blasting demolition project of an eight-angle high building under complex environments was introduced.The collapse scope of the building was controlled effectively by increasing the height of blasting cut and using unidirectional-folding blasting.The blasting and collapse vibration were reduced obviously by using half a second delaying detonation technology,reasonable control the explosive consumption,and excavating ditch.Blasting parameters such as bore-holes layout and charge of single bore-hole,safety protection measures,and monitoring results of blasting vibration were also described.The blasting technology can provide reference for blasting demolition of such buildings in the future.
